Description
The purpose of this funding opportunity is for investigators and institutions currently funded through the NIH Tissue Chip (TC) Program to request supplemental funding that will be used to create and test tissue devices relating to rare diseases utilizing the Rare Diseases Clinical Research Network (RDCRN), http://www.rarediseasesnetwork.org. This limited competition invites applicants and awardees funded under RFA-RM-11-022 "Integrated Microphysiological Systems for Drug Efficacy and Toxicity Testing in Human Health and Disease (UH2/UH3)"
